Output e07c6026e1fb4339974af42645e3b6e0fc6fe0bc77d51cd29e07a4d01379d68c:2

value
580303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6396b3f6504a34c8b9041be4c200215024916c8 OP_EQUAL
address
3JJXgzdnV3ZFF6t8o6oy8dq5o6KQ5aEwcb
transaction
e07c6026e1fb4339974af42645e3b6e0fc6fe0bc77d51cd29e07a4d01379d68c
spent
true